    Missed this one last week -

    "

    The council also wants to join forces with Edinburgh University to transform the Potterrow area, which sits behind the revamped National Museum of Scotland and the Festival Theatre, but is currently dominated by a busy road.

    "

    I recall that the Uni got permission for the Informatics Forum/Dugald Stewart Building on some sort of understanding that the student centre and the road behind it would eventually be demolished and be replaced by a smaller more direct road. (Dunno where the student centre and the uni medical service would go...) The idea was to link up the George Square area with the Old College / Chambers St area.
